I write some lines here to talk about all the things to do to have a "stable" 
0.5 release and debate a bit about.
This development cycle was incredible positive and give rekonq a fantastic set 
of new features. We need now to just "polish" and/or "finish" them, to start a 
new beta cycle.
What I have in mind about is:

1) UrlBar
things are quite finished (at least for 0.5). We are merging the last stuffs (mr 
#2248) and we need to implement a better sorting algorithm. Lionel and me are 
working about.
Moreover, Nebulon proposed to merge the "LineEdit" and the "UrlBar" class. I 
thought it was no case, 'cause of easy of maintainment of it (them). But I'm 
not sure yet. And I'd like hearing your opinions.

2) WebSnap
I'd like to split out its code, removing the "NewTabPage" dependencies. This, 
to provide the cleanest code as someone in Plasma asked for it and we'll 
probably move it somewhere else (workspace? libs?). We should find a way to let 
it work with our needs.
This should save also some crashes, appearing when user switch out from rekonq 
pages having thumbs loading.

3) RSS support
I'm going to provide the usual horrible html new page :)
to add rss links to akregator and/or google reader. I'll merge it when it 
works. Improvements are surely needed and welcome.

4) Undo close tab feature
an action opening a new tab loading the url closed (it's stored in 
MainView::recentlyClosedTabs). Volunteers??

5) Tests
in src/tests dir there are 10-12 empty tests + 1-2 implemented. Is someone 
interested in improving the situation?

6) QLayout crash
in the ListItem class, the QLayout defined let crash rekonq, tested with 
QT_FATAL_WARNINGS=1 variable.
Can someone (Lionel?) please take care? This is a showstopper for 0.5.

7) Bugs.kde.org
We need to test all bugs from old releases and remove them, providing just 
these choices:
- rekonq 0.4.0
- rekonq 0.4.90 (the upcoming beta)
- rekonq 0.5 (not yet released)
- latest git snapshot

Help and suggestions welcome!
